本文目录导读:
MySQL作为一个广泛使用的关系型数据库管理系统,许多人都希望在自己的MySQL服务器上实现对外网的访问,由于默认情况下MySQL不支持外网连接,因此需要进行一些配置才能实现这一功能,本文将详细介绍如何设置MySQL支持外网链接。
背景和目的
对于一个企业或组织来说,拥有一个安全的MySQL数据库是非常重要的,为了保护数据的安全性和隐私性,通常会限制对MySQL服务器的访问权限,有时候我们需要与外部人员或其他系统进行交互,例如处理请求、更新数据等,我们希望能够通过设置MySQL支持外网链接来实现这一需求。
解决方案
要设置MySQL支持外网链接,需要先了解MySQL的版本和操作系统类型,以下是具体的步骤:
1、确定MySQL版本:不同版本的MySQL在支持外网链接方面可能有所不同,需要根据具体版本来确定所需的配置方法。
2、选择操作系统类型:对于Windows系统和Linux系统都有相应的配置方法,下面我们将分别介绍这两种操作系统的配置过程。
(一)Windows系统
1、打开控制面板,选择“程序和功能”或“应用程序和功能”,找到并卸载MySQL安装包,确保没有残留的文件或注册表项存在。
2、下载并安装MySQL官方提供的Windows客户端软件,根据所选版本的不同,下载地址也会有所不同,建议使用最新版本的软件以确保兼容性和安全性。
3、在软件中点击“新建服务器”按钮,选择“远程访问”选项并输入用户名和密码等信息后保存即可,这样我们就实现了MySQL服务器的***。
(二)Linux系统
1、首先需要在MySQL服务器上创建一个允许***的用户账户,并赋予其相应的权限和访问权限,可以使用以下命令来创建用户账户:
CREATE USER 'username'@'%' IDENTIFIED BY 'password';
“username”为用户名,“%”表示允许来自任何IP地址的***,需要注意的是,这里的用户名和密码必须是唯一的且不能与其他账户冲突。
2、接下来需要在MySQL配置文件中添加允许***的相关参数,不同的Linux发行版有不同的配置文件路径和修改方式,这里以Ubuntu为例:
sudo nano /etc/mysql/my.cnf
在文件中添加如下内容:
[mysqld] bind-address = 0.0.0.0 #允许所有IP地址访问MySQL服务器
注意,“0.0.0.0”表示允许来自任何IP地址的***,这里的参数值可以根据实际情况进行调整,保存退出后重新启动MySQL服务即可生效,这样就实现了MySQL服务器的***。
注意事项和建议
在进行上述配置时,需要注意以下几点事项:必须保证MySQL服务器的安全性和稳定性;要确保所选版本和操作系统的兼容性;建议在测试成功后再正式启用外网链接功能以免造成不必要的麻烦,建议定期备份数据库以防万一。
总结与展望未来
通过以上步骤的设置可以实现MySQL支持外网链接的功能从而更好地满足实际需求提高工作效率和质量水平为个人和企业带来更多的价值和收益,未来随着技术的不断发展和进步相信会有更加便捷高效的解决方案出现让我们共同期待吧!

